## Agent Clock Skew Limits

Build agents in the Ostermill pool sync against the internal time service every boot, but drift still accumulates between syncs, and signed artifacts from the Quillbase pipeline will fail verification if timestamps disagree too much. Release cuts should never proceed while any agent exceeds the warning threshold. The enforced skew limits and polling intervals are as follows.

tuning table, kawep-tawif:
CAPS = {
    "olidor": 80,
    "belion": 7,
    "quenys": 225,
    "druox": 839,
    "fraath": 482,
}

The Ledgerpane audit-log viewer exposes a read-only plugin API for rendering custom event panels. Plugin authors register a panel manifest, and Ledgerpane handles pagination, filtering, and retention windows for you. Events older than 180 days are served from the archive tier, which is slower. For local development against the sample dataset, point your plugin at the database using the following.

database URL for bahop-yagep: mssql://sildor_svc:35ha7jz@db-fb6d.nelvrodyn.example:5432/casath

Subject: Breaker cut-over complete

Team,

The Thornbury circuit breaker now fronts all calls to the Gullwharf pricing API. Cut-over finished at 14:10 with zero dropped requests. Fallback responses served from cache during the thirty-second drain. Old direct-call path is disabled but code remains for one release in case of rollback. Dashboards updated; alerts fire on sustained open state. The breaker went live with these settings.

config for fahop-tajeg:
soriel:
  pin: 6453
  tenant: norwyn
  seal: seal_c441745b
  metrics_host: metrics.soriel.ordinworks.local
  standby_team: zorox
  escalation: wenael-casox
  nonce: 429fd1

Action item 2: the Veldspar session-token refresh bug stemmed from refresh attempts firing after expiry rather than before, creating a window where stale tokens were replayed. The fix moves refresh ahead of expiry with jittered scheduling and caps concurrent refreshes per client. For the security review, the relevant timing constants are listed below.

constants for yaduf-fahag:
BUDGETS = {
    "kelix": 528,
    "briwyn": 734,
}